When not using the TV for a long period of time
[]
Unplug tile AC power cord from tile outlet if you anticipate
not using
the TV for more than a week.
When turning off the power
[]
The cooling fan will continue to operate for about two minutes. Allow
several minutes before unplugging from the outlet or switching the
breaker off.
On moisture condensation
[]
If your TV is moved directly
fi'om a cold to a warm location or is placed
in a humid room, or if the room temperature
changes
suddenly,
the
picture may blur or show poor coloc
This is caused by moisture
condensation
on the lenses inside. Wait a few hours to let the moisture
evaporate
before turning on the TV. When the condensation
has
evaporated,
the picture will return to normal.
